Michael Malik Sr. – Arizona Department of Wildlife Rangers

In 2007, Michael Malik Sr., a multimillionaire Michigan developer, paid $135,000 for a year-round permit to hunt elk anywhere in Arizona. He wounded a large bull elk near a housing tract, leading to a controversial situation where residents were horrified by the spectacle. Malik was cited for shooting unlawfully within a quarter-mile of an occupied residence, convicted, and sentenced to community service. The Game and Fish Commission fined him nearly $15,000 and banned him from hunting in Arizona and 32 other states for five years.
